Beech Creek is a tributary of Bald Eagle Creek in Centre and Clinton Counties, in Pennsylvania in the United States . Beech Creek is born at the confluence of the North and South Forks, 3.3 miles (5.3 km) upstream of Kato , and flows for 27.8 miles (44.7 km) to join Bald Eagle Creek, 1.8 miles (2.9 km) downstream of the borough of Beech Creek . The abandoned grade of the Beech Creek Railroad follows it along its length, running from its mouth up to the North Fork. SEE ALSO |
